Key Areas of Orthopedic Expertise in Spain
When you are looking for an orthopedic surgeon in Spain, the scope of orthopedic care is vast. Orthopedic surgeons specialize in various areas, each focusing on a specific part of the musculoskeletal system. Understanding these areas will help you find the right specialist for your needs. Let's break down some of the key areas of expertise in Spain. First off, we have joint replacement surgery. This is where surgeons replace damaged joints with artificial ones. This is particularly common for knees and hips, helping patients regain mobility and reduce pain. Knee replacement in Spain and hip replacement in Spain are very common procedures, and there are many skilled surgeons specializing in these areas. You'll want to find a surgeon with extensive experience in this area, someone who has performed a high volume of these procedures and has a strong track record of successful outcomes. Next up, we have sports medicine. If you're an athlete or someone who enjoys an active lifestyle, you'll want to explore sports injury clinics in Spain. Sports medicine specialists deal with injuries related to sports and physical activities, from sprains and strains to more complex issues like ACL tears or rotator cuff injuries. They use a variety of treatments, including physical therapy, rehabilitation, and, when necessary, surgery, to get you back in the game. Sports injury clinic in Spain offers comprehensive care for sports-related injuries. This includes diagnosis, treatment, and rehabilitation, all designed to get you back to your best. For issues related to the shoulder, you'll want to look for a shoulder surgery specialist. They handle everything from rotator cuff tears to shoulder dislocations. The goal is always to restore function and reduce pain, enabling you to use your arm and shoulder without discomfort. Then there's spinal surgery. These surgeons focus on treating conditions of the spine, such as scoliosis, herniated discs, and spinal stenosis. The aim is to alleviate pain and improve spinal function, often using minimally invasive techniques to minimize recovery time. Spinal surgery in Spain is a critical field, with specialists trained in advanced techniques. Finally, there's foot and ankle surgery. These specialists treat a wide range of conditions, from bunions and hammertoes to ankle fractures and ligament injuries. They aim to restore the function of your foot and ankle, helping you walk and move comfortably. Foot and ankle surgery in Spain provides comprehensive care for any problems in those parts of your body. Choosing the right specialist means a faster recovery and better results.

Exploring the Benefits of Minimally Invasive Surgery
Okay, so you've found a great surgeon, but what about the treatment options? Let's talk about minimally invasive surgery in Spain. Minimally invasive techniques have revolutionized many areas of medicine, and orthopedics is no exception. Traditional orthopedic surgeries often involve large incisions, which can lead to longer recovery times, more pain, and a higher risk of complications. Minimally invasive surgery aims to achieve the same results with smaller incisions, which can significantly reduce these drawbacks.
So, what are the benefits, exactly? First off, there's the reduced pain. Smaller incisions mean less tissue damage and less pain after surgery. This can make the recovery process much more comfortable and allow you to get back to your normal activities sooner. Then, there's the faster recovery time. With smaller incisions, the body heals more quickly. This means you can get back on your feet faster, return to work sooner, and get back to enjoying your life. The risk of complications is also often lower with minimally invasive surgery. Smaller incisions mean a reduced risk of infection and other complications. This can lead to a smoother recovery and better overall outcomes. Furthermore, minimally invasive techniques often result in less scarring. This can be a major benefit for those concerned about cosmetic outcomes. Of course, not all orthopedic procedures can be performed using minimally invasive techniques. The suitability of this approach depends on the specific condition, the location of the injury, and the surgeon's experience. However, when possible, minimally invasive surgery offers significant benefits, and it's a great option to explore with your surgeon. Understanding Costs and Insurance
Alright, let's talk about the less fun but super important stuff: costs and insurance. The cost of orthopedic surgery in Spain can vary widely depending on several factors. These include the type of procedure, the complexity of the case, the surgeon's fees, and the location of the clinic or hospital. The fees are influenced by the specific procedure, the type of facility, the experience of the surgeon, and any additional services required. Private orthopedic clinic in Spain will have specific costs, so it's essential to get a clear understanding of all fees upfront. It's a good idea to ask for a detailed estimate that includes all potential costs, such as the surgeon's fees, anesthesia fees, hospital fees, and any pre- or post-operative costs. Insurance coverage plays a big role in the total cost. If you have private health insurance, check with your insurer to see if the surgery is covered and what your out-of-pocket expenses might be. They can provide you with details on the benefits that apply to your situation, including deductibles, co-pays, and any limits on coverage. Make sure to understand the terms of your insurance policy, including any requirements for pre-authorization or referrals. If you don't have private health insurance, you may still have options. Spain has a public healthcare system, and in many cases, orthopedic surgeries can be performed in public hospitals. However, waiting times for public healthcare can be longer. If you're considering a private clinic, be prepared to pay out of pocket, or explore different financing options. Many clinics offer payment plans or financing options to help you manage the costs of surgery. Also, consider the long-term costs.
